According to reports, premier league heavyweights Manchester United have been monitoring Jorginho at Napoli in recent times and are likely to bring the midfielder down to Old Trafford this January.

Manager Jose Mourinho is set to take full advantage of the upcoming winter transfer window by signing new players that can help catch up with Manchester neighbours City.

The former Chelsea boss is particular about his midfield department ahead of January.

Belgium international Marouane Fellaini is likely to be sold this January after failing to agree to a new deal with the red devils.

Veteran midfielder Michael Carrick is also expected to hang his boot at the end of this season, and there are speculations he will join Jose’s backroom staff when he quit playing on the pitch.

A handful of superb midfielders have been linked with the Old Trafford club ahead of next year – and one of them is Dortmund’s, Julian Weigl.

However, according to the Manchester Evening News, the red devils are now keeping tabs on Jorginho at Napoli.

Jorginho joined the Serie A club in 2013 and has evolved into an important member at the club. The Italy international was also impressive during Napoli’s Champions League game against Manchester City last month.

Jose Mourinho has been over-reliant on Nemanja Matic this season, and the former Real Madrid boss needs more options in his midfield department at Old Trafford.
